Some say this is the best KL Hokkien Mee in SG, with thicker noodles and crunchy bits of lard. Burppler Terence Chan shares, "I've been hankering for authentic KL hokkein mee since that one fateful night in subang jaya when I was introduced to it. This is a pretty good rendition with plenty of wok hei, thick sticky black sauce that's not too sweet, lotsa pork lard and noodles fried just right." Try it for yourself and share your experience!
Serving less common supper fare, this humble 20 year old Geylang favourite specializes in Taiwan snacks like mee sua, tau huay and you tiao. Burppler Anna Chan says "Small portion but nice n worth it!"
If you've skipped dinner (gasp!) during a long workday, come into the loving embrace of Seng Kee. Their awesome Mee Sua, with its soupy herbal infusion, will bring you back to Ah Ma's kitchen. You can choose from several variations- lean pork slices, kidneys, beancurd, and even fried meesua with crab. It's not Ah Ma, but Ah Ma's probably sleeping at 3am (best not to wake her).
